What is ShowTime Chicken & Rice 24/14?

ShowTime Chicken & Rice 24/14 is a performance-focused dog feed formulated with:

  • 24% protein to support muscle maintenance and recovery
  • 14% fat to deliver sustained energy
  • Chicken as a primary protein source
  • Rice for digestible carbohydrates

This combination targets active and working dogs that need both endurance and strength.

Why the 24/14 ratio matters

According to veterinary nutritionist Dr. Lisa Freeman (Tufts University, DVM, PhD), working dogs require higher fat levels than sedentary dogs because fat is the most efficient energy source during prolonged activity.

  • Protein builds and repairs muscle
  • Fat fuels endurance and stamina

The 24/14 balance is considered ideal for moderately to highly active dogs, especially those involved in hunting, guarding, or field work.

Why chicken and rice? Is it actually better?

What makes this combination effective?

Chicken and rice isn’t just a popular label—it’s backed by digestive science.

1. Highly digestible protein

Chicken provides complete amino acids, essential for:

  • Muscle repair
  • Immune support
  • Tissue growth

2. Easy-on-the-stomach carbohydrates

Rice is:

  • Gentle on digestion
  • Quick to convert into energy
  • Ideal for dogs with sensitive stomachs

According to the National Research Council (NRC), digestibility plays a major role in how much nutrition a dog actually absorbs—not just what’s listed on the label.

Feeding guide: How much should you give?

How do you feed it correctly?

Feeding depends on:

  • Dog weight
  • Activity level
  • Age

General guideline:

  • Moderate activity: standard recommended portion
  • High activity: increase slightly to meet energy demand

Practical advice:

  • Split meals into 2 feedings per day
  • Always provide fresh water
  • Adjust portions based on body condition, not guesswork

If your dog is losing weight, increase intake. If gaining excess fat, reduce slightly.

Common mistakes dog owners make

Are you accidentally limiting your dog’s performance?

Here are mistakes seen often:

  • Feeding low-fat food to high-energy dogs
  • Switching food too quickly (causes digestive upset)
  • Underfeeding active dogs
  • Ignoring ingredient quality

Consistency matters. Even the best formula won’t help if feeding isn’t aligned with your dog’s workload.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is ShowTime Chicken & Rice 24/14 good for all dogs?

No. It’s best for active and working dogs. Less active dogs may gain weight on this formula.

Can puppies eat this formula?

It’s designed for adult dogs. Puppies have different nutritional requirements.

How long before I see results?

Most owners notice changes within 2 to 4 weeks, depending on activity level.

Does it help with weight gain?

Yes, especially for underweight active dogs due to its fat content.
